COOPER, James Fenimore (1789-1851). Autograph manuscript signed ("J. Fenimore Cooper"), Paris, 9 April 1827.

One page, 162 x 114mm.

On Tecumseh and William Henry Harrison: in an apparently unpublished fragment, the author best-known for his frontier novels writes of the storied meeting between Shawnee warrior Tecumseh and General William Henry Harrison at Vincennes in August 1810. Cooper describes Tecumseh's manner—he declined a stool and instead "seated himself, with dignity, on the ground"—and his 5 October 1813 death. Signed autograph manuscripts from Cooper are scarce; ABPC records only three at auction in the last thirty years.
